@media (max-width: 999px){.c-titlepage{margin-top:15px}}@media (max-width: 999px){.c-titlepage__jp{line-height:48px}}.intro{margin:31px 0 122px;text-align:center}@media (max-width: 999px){.intro{margin:11px 0 80px}}@media (max-width: 999px){.intro__img img{width:197px}}.intro__tt{font-size:38px;font-size:3.8rem;line-height:1.57895em;letter-spacing:.02em;font-weight:900;position:relative;z-index:0;margin:-4px 0 48px}@media (max-width: 999px){.intro__tt{font-size:25px;font-size:2.5rem;line-height:1.52em;margin:4px 0 21px}}.intro__desc{font-size:22px;font-size:2.2rem;line-height:2.04545em;letter-spacing:.02em;font-weight:600;margin-bottom:57px}@media (max-width: 999px){.intro__desc{text-align:left;font-size:17px;font-size:1.7rem;line-height:2.11765em;letter-spacing:-0.02em;margin-bottom:32px}}.intro__btn .c-btn{margin:0 auto;max-width:612px;height:90px;font-size:28px;font-size:2.8rem;line-height:1.14286em;letter-spacing:.02em;font-weight:bold;background-color:#cb2225;border:none;border-radius:8px;padding-left:0;cursor:pointer}@media (max-width: 999px){.intro__btn .c-btn{font-size:20px;font-size:2rem;line-height:1.35em;letter-spacing:0em;height:82px}}.intro__btn .c-btn::before{right:29px;left:auto;width:20px;height:20px;margin-top:-10px;background-image:url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' width='20' height='20' viewBox='0 0 20 20'%3E%3Cg id='Group_27293' data-name='Group 27293' transform='translate(-155 -2005.559)'%3E%3Cpath id='Path_4' data-name='Path 4' d='M10,0A10,10,0,1,0,20,10,10,10,0,0,0,10,0m5.011,10.133-4.765,4.534A1.151,1.151,0,1,1,8.659,13L10.6,11.151H6a1.151,1.151,0,1,1,0-2.3h4.6L8.659,7a1.151,1.151,0,1,1,1.587-1.667l4.765,4.533a.183.183,0,0,1,0,.265' transform='translate(175 2005.559) rotate(90)' fill='%23fff'/%3E%3C/g%3E%3C/svg%3E%0A")}@media (max-width: 999px){.intro__btn .c-btn::before{right:19px}}.intro__btn .c-btn span{color:#fff}@media only screen and (min-width: 1025px){.intro__btn .c-btn:hover::before{transform:translateY(4px)}}.line-ctn{padding-bottom:78px;margin-bottom:104px;background-color:rgba(255,255,255,0.65);border:1px solid rgba(175,172,166,0.65)}@media (max-width: 999px){.line-ctn{padding-bottom:41px;margin-bottom:44px}}.line-ctn__tt{color:#fff;padding:16px 230px;position:relative;background-color:#02b902;font-size:42px;font-size:4.2rem;line-height:1.45238em;letter-spacing:.02em;font-weight:900;text-align:center;margin-bottom:49px}@media only screen and (min-device-width: 768px) and (max-device-width: 1024px){.line-ctn__tt{padding-right:40px}}@media (max-width: 999px){.line-ctn__tt{font-size:20px;font-size:2rem;line-height:1.6em;padding:12px 20px;margin-bottom:16px}}.line-ctn__tt img{position:absolute;left:104px;top:50%;margin-top:-2px;transform:translateY(-50%)}@media (max-width: 999px){.line-ctn__tt img{width:76px;top:-46px;left:-21px;transform:none}}.line-ctn__inn{padding:0 20px}@media (max-width: 999px){.line-ctn__inn{padding:0 16px}}.line-ctn .img{text-align:center;margin-bottom:12px;margin-right:12px}@media (max-width: 999px){.line-ctn .img{margin:0 -5px 8px}}.line-ctn .title{text-align:center;margin-bottom:75px;font-size:26px;font-size:2.6rem;line-height:1.42308em;letter-spacing:.02em;font-weight:900}@media (max-width: 999px){.line-ctn .title{font-size:18px;font-size:1.8rem;line-height:1.88889em;margin-bottom:37px;text-align:left}}.line-ctn .title span{padding-bottom:5px;border-bottom:2px solid #cb2225}@media (max-width: 999px){.line-ctn .title span{padding-bottom:3px}}.line-ctn .ttSub{text-align:center;color:#cb2225;font-size:42px;font-size:4.2rem;line-height:1.45238em;letter-spacing:.02em;font-weight:900;position:relative;padding-bottom:80px;z-index:0}@media (max-width: 999px){.line-ctn .ttSub{font-size:24px;font-size:2.4rem;line-height:1.41667em;padding-bottom:38px}}.line-ctn .ttSub::before{content:"";width:706px;height:74px;left:37px;right:0;bottom:58px;margin:0 auto;z-index:-1;position:absolute;background-size:100%;background-repeat:no-repeat;background-position:center;background-image:url("../../img/contact/partient.png")}@media (max-width: 999px){.line-ctn .ttSub::before{top:12px;bottom:auto;left:0;width:305px;height:59px;background-image:url("../../img/contact/partient_sp.png")}}.line-ctn .list-item{max-width:800px;margin:0 auto;position:relative}.line-ctn .list-item:not(:last-child){padding-bottom:39px}@media (min-width: 1000px){.line-ctn .list-item:not(:last-child){padding-bottom:118px}.line-ctn .list-item:not(:last-child)::after{content:"";width:42px;height:42px;position:absolute;left:50%;bottom:36px;margin-left:-21px;background-repeat:no-repeat;background-position:center;background-image:url("../../img/contact/arrow.svg")}}.line-ctn .list-item__tt{color:#fff;background-color:#98948b;position:relative;padding:16px 59px;font-size:22px;font-size:2.2rem;line-height:1.45455em;letter-spacing:.02em;font-weight:900;margin-bottom:42px}@media (max-width: 999px){.line-ctn .list-item__tt{font-size:18px;font-size:1.8rem;line-height:1.22222em;padding:10px 16px 10px 58px;margin-bottom:28px}}.line-ctn .list-item__tt span{color:#fff;background-color:#191919;width:32px;height:32px;border-radius:50%;position:absolute;left:19px;top:50%;transform:translateY(-50%);text-align:center;font-size:20px;font-size:2rem;line-height:1.4em;letter-spacing:0em;font-weight:600;font-family:"Poppins",sans-serif;display:flex;justify-content:center;flex-wrap:wrap;align-items:center}@media (max-width: 999px){.line-ctn .list-item__tt span{left:11px}}@media (max-width: 999px){.line-ctn .list-item .c-btnline{border:none;margin:0 auto 24px;max-width:270px;padding-left:0;padding-right:8px;background-color:#00b901;font-size:18px;font-size:1.8rem;line-height:1.5em;letter-spacing:0em;font-weight:bold}.line-ctn .list-item .c-btnline span{color:#fff}.line-ctn .list-item .c-btnline::before{right:18px;left:auto;width:20px;height:20px;margin-top:-10px;background-image:url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' width='20' height='20' viewBox='0 0 20 20'%3E%3Cg id='Group_27293' data-name='Group 27293' transform='translate(0 20) rotate(-90)'%3E%3Cpath id='Path_4' data-name='Path 4' d='M10,0A10,10,0,1,0,20,10,10,10,0,0,0,10,0m5.011,10.133-4.765,4.534A1.151,1.151,0,1,1,8.659,13L10.6,11.151H6a1.151,1.151,0,1,1,0-2.3h4.6L8.659,7a1.151,1.151,0,1,1,1.587-1.667l4.765,4.533a.183.183,0,0,1,0,.265' transform='translate(20 0) rotate(90)' fill='%23fff'/%3E%3C/g%3E%3C/svg%3E%0A")}}.line-ctn .list-item .item{font-size:18px;font-size:1.8rem;line-height:1.77778em;letter-spacing:.02em}@media (max-width: 999px){.line-ctn .list-item .item{font-size:16px;font-size:1.6rem;line-height:1.75em}}.line-ctn .list-item .item__img img{width:100%}.line-ctn .list-item .item__tt{font-size:18px;font-size:1.8rem;line-height:1.77778em}.line-ctn .list-item .item-01{display:flex;flex-wrap:wrap;align-items:center;margin-bottom:37px}.line-ctn .list-item .item-01 .item__img{width:37%}.line-ctn .list-item .item-01 .item__desc{width:63%;padding-left:49px;padding-bottom:10px}@media (min-width: 1000px){.line-ctn .list-item .list-3col{display:flex;flex-wrap:wrap}}@media (min-width: 1000px){.line-ctn .list-item .list-3col .item{width:calc(66.25% - 18px)}.line-ctn .list-item .list-3col .item:not(:nth-child(2n)){margin-right:36px}.line-ctn .list-item .list-3col .item.item-col1{width:calc(33.75% - 18px)}}.line-ctn .list-item .list-3col .item__tt{font-weight:900;margin-bottom:9px;position:relative}.line-ctn .list-item .list-3col .item__tt span{color:#cb2225}.line-ctn .list-item .list-3col .item__img{margin-bottom:15px}@media (max-width: 999px){.line-ctn .list-item .list-3col .item__img{margin-bottom:12px}}.line-ctn .list-item .list-3col .item__desc span{font-weight:bold}.line-ctn .list-item .list-3col .item .qr{display:flex;flex-wrap:wrap;align-items:flex-start}.line-ctn .list-item .list-3col .item .qr img{width:110px}.line-ctn .list-item .list-3col .item .qr .item__desc{width:calc(100% - 110px);padding-left:10px}@media (min-width: 1000px){.line-ctn .list-item .list-3col .item .qr .item__desc{font-size:16px;font-size:1.6rem;line-height:1.75em;letter-spacing:-0.02em}}.line-ctn .list-item .list-2col{margin-bottom:33px}@media (min-width: 1000px){.line-ctn .list-item .list-2col{display:flex;flex-wrap:wrap;max-width:739px;margin:52px auto 58px}}@media (min-width: 1000px){.line-ctn .list-item .list-2col .item{width:calc(50% - 24px)}.line-ctn .list-item .list-2col .item:not(:nth-child(2n)){margin-right:48px}}@media (max-width: 999px){.line-ctn .list-item .list-2col .item{display:flex;flex-wrap:wrap}.line-ctn .list-item .list-2col .item:not(:last-child){margin-bottom:16px}}.line-ctn .list-item .list-2col .item__img{margin-bottom:25px}@media (max-width: 999px){.line-ctn .list-item .list-2col .item__img{width:141px;margin-bottom:0}}@media (max-width: 999px){.line-ctn .list-item .list-2col .item__desc{width:calc(100% - 141px);padding-left:16px;margin-top:-2px}}@media (min-width: 1000px){.line-ctn .list-item .list-special{display:flex;flex-wrap:wrap}}.line-ctn .list-item .list-special .item{padding:25px 23px 19px;background-color:#fff;border-radius:8px;border:1px solid #efaeb0}@media (min-width: 1000px){.line-ctn .list-item .list-special .item{padding:34px 25px 32px;width:calc(33.333% - 10px)}.line-ctn .list-item .list-special .item:not(:nth-child(3n)){margin-right:15px}}@media (max-width: 999px){.line-ctn .list-item .list-special .item:not(:last-child){margin-bottom:11px}}@media only screen and (max-width: 374px){.line-ctn .list-item .list-special .item{padding-left:15px;padding-right:15px}}.line-ctn .list-item .list-special .item__ico{text-align:center;margin-bottom:14px}@media (max-width: 999px){.line-ctn .list-item .list-special .item__ico{margin-bottom:8px}.line-ctn .list-item .list-special .item__ico .ico02{width:25px}.line-ctn .list-item .list-special .item__ico .ico03{width:31px}.line-ctn .list-item .list-special .item__ico .ico04{width:37px}}.line-ctn .list-item .list-special .item__ttred{color:#cb2225;font-size:20px;font-size:2rem;line-height:1.6em;letter-spacing:.02em;font-weight:900;text-align:center;margin-bottom:11px}@media (max-width: 999px){.line-ctn .list-item .list-special .item__ttred{font-size:18px;font-size:1.8rem;line-height:1.66667em;margin-bottom:6px}}@media (max-width: 999px){.line-ctn .list-item .list-special .item__desc{line-height:30px}}.boxform{position:relative;z-index:0;padding-bottom:70px}@media (max-width: 999px){.boxform{padding-bottom:42px}}.boxform__bg{position:absolute;top:35px;left:0;right:0;bottom:0;z-index:-1}@media (max-width: 999px){.boxform__bg{top:20px}}.boxform .c-title{margin-bottom:47px}@media (max-width: 999px){.boxform .c-title{margin-bottom:34px}}@media (min-width: 1000px){.boxform .c-title__jp{font-size:42px;font-size:4.2rem}}.form-ctn{position:relative;z-index:0;padding:0 20px 70px}@media (max-width: 999px){.form-ctn{padding-bottom:36px}}.form-ctn::after{content:"";opacity:0.65;position:absolute;left:0;right:0;bottom:0;top:46px;z-index:-1;background-color:#fff;border:1px solid #afaca6}.form-ctn__inn{max-width:800px;margin:0 auto}

/*# sourceMappingURL=maps/contact.min.css.map */
